This touring festival of international short films explores our interior responses to many possible climate futures.

While climate change is front-page news, in our own back pages many are grieving. Or mutely frightened. Or numb. Or outraged. Or isolated and feeling hopeless. Others may be oddly celebrating a future of climate disorder.

This short-film festival explores the full range of human and artistic response to what may be coming next. Dramatic, comic, hopeful, despairing, absurdist, documentary, animated: one's heart and vision have a home at the Climate Future Film Festivalâ„ .

Entries, including title and credits, must have a run time of 25 or fewer minutes.

Student entries and entries from Rhode Island are FREE until and including the Official Deadline.

Entries must have been completed, final cut, after January 1, 2018. Preference in selection may be given to films completed since January 1, 2021.

The Festival welcomes fiction, nonfiction, documentary, drama, comedy, experimental, underground, animation, sci-fi, and all other short-film projects.

Films not in English must contain English subtitles (top of screen, preferred).

Eligible films have no premiere requirements or prior screening restrictions. Entries may have been screened at other festivals or exhibitions, broadcast or streamed on television or the Internet, and/or released on any home video or other public distribution platform.
